Our #YOUNGREADERS PROGRAM IS IN SCHOOLS
The Dominican Writers young readers program's mission is to place as many Dominican books into the hands of Children. By partnering up with DWA we are able to offer schools a reading program where children may enjoy the visit of a Dominican children’s book author. Work with us!

Our programming includes:
​
-
Book clubs for Middle school and high school students where we read and discuss books by Dominican authors, we also invite the authors to join our students for a Q&A.
-
Writing Workshops: From comic writing, to poetry, to creative essays by the children.
-
Storytime with Authors: Authors visit the schools to read their books and answer questions by the students. This program is currently running virtually, but in doing so it allows us to invite children’s book Dominican authors from the island to read to our children.
